I will be graduating from Colorado State University in May 2021 with degrees in Equine Sciences and Agricultural Business. I have been in the industry for 15 years gaining knowledge and experience from several different positions where I have taught lessons, trained horses, and managed horse care. I am highly driven, thorough, and hard working. I value professionalism, communication, and organization. I have a passion for riding and teaching, and a great love for the horse.
Instructing lessons, schooling client horses, training green horses, barn management and equine care and welfare.
I started riding 15 years ago as a hunter/jumper with a very strong foundation in dressage. I began working in the horse industry at a hunter/equitation riding academy working with beginner students through 2'9" on the local circuit with an emphasis on safety, horsemanship, and effective riding position. I then moved to a hunter/jumper show barn and was responsible for grooming, tacking, lunging, riding, blanketing, turnout, and administering minor medical attention for client horses and horses in training. On the west coast A circuit, I showed in all three rings. Following that I studied at the Colorado State University department of equine sciences and spent a lot of time gaining experience with green horses; I started quarter horse colts, BLM mustangs, and restarted OTTBs. At CSU I focused on equine behavior relating to training, as well as exercise physiology and the physical demands of training and competition on the modern equine athlete, in addition to general equine welfare.
Training and developing green horses, instructing lessons, schooling client horses, working with troubled horses, equine sports injury rehabilitation, ground work, equine behavior, barn management, human psychology, equine first aid, business management, human resource management, financial management, production management, communication, organization, planning, and scheduling.
Most of my experience is in hunters/jumpers with warmbloods and thoroughbreds. Very strong foundation in dressage and I heavily value flatwork in my training. I have experience working with horses in all stages of their careers including halter breaking, first rides, up through competition. I have a summers worth of experience in the eventing world, and spent about a year and a half riding reining horses.
